Tujuan utama sharding adalah untuk meningkatkan skalabilitas, ketersediaan, dan kinerja database. Dengan mendistribusikan beban kerja ke beberapa server, database dapat menangani lebih banyak lalu lintas dan volume data yang lebih besar daripada yang dapat ditangani oleh satu server.